Unveiling the Capabilities of the 950M: Does it Support DirectX 12?

The world of computer graphics and gaming is constantly evolving, with new technologies and standards emerging regularly. One of the key components that enable smooth and immersive gaming experiences is the graphics card. The NVIDIA GeForce 950M is a popular mid-range graphics card designed for laptops, known for its balance between performance and power efficiency. However, with the advent of DirectX 12, a significant improvement over its predecessors in terms of performance and features, the question on many gamers’ minds is: Does the 950M support DirectX 12? In this article, we will delve into the details of the 950M’s capabilities, the features of DirectX 12, and what this means for gamers and graphics enthusiasts.

Introduction to the NVIDIA GeForce 950M

The NVIDIA GeForce 950M is based on the Maxwell architecture, which was a significant leap forward in terms of power efficiency and performance when it was introduced. This graphics card is designed to provide a good gaming experience at lower resolutions and detail settings, making it suitable for casual gamers and those looking for a laptop that can handle more than just basic tasks. The 950M features 640 CUDA cores, a base clock speed of around 914 MHz, and typically comes with 2 or 4 GB of DDR3 memory. While not as powerful as some of the higher-end models, the 950M is a solid choice for those on a budget or with less demanding gaming needs.

Understanding DirectX 12

DirectX 12 is a set of application programming interfaces (APIs) developed by Microsoft, designed to allow developers to get the most out of computer hardware. It was released as part of Windows 10 and is a major update to the DirectX family, aiming to improve the efficiency of rendering and reduce the CPU overhead associated with graphics processing. DirectX 12 introduces several key features, including multi-threaded rendering, which allows games to better utilize multi-core processors, and a more efficient rendering pipeline, which can lead to improved frame rates and lower power consumption.

Benefits of DirectX 12 for Gamers

For gamers, the most noticeable benefits of DirectX 12 are likely to be improved performance and the potential for more complex, detailed graphics. Games that are optimized for DirectX 12 can take advantage of the API’s features to provide a smoother, more immersive experience. Additionally, DirectX 12’s focus on efficiency means that it can help extend battery life in laptops, a significant advantage for gamers who play on the go.

DirectX 12 Support on the 950M

The question of whether the NVIDIA GeForce 950M supports DirectX 12 is straightforward: yes, it does. NVIDIA’s GeForce 900 series, including the 950M, is fully compatible with DirectX 12. This means that laptops equipped with the 950M can run games and applications that are designed to take advantage of DirectX 12’s features. However, the extent to which the 950M can leverage these features depends on various factors, including the game’s optimization for DirectX 12, the system’s overall specifications, and the settings used.

Performance Expectations

While the 950M supports DirectX 12, the actual performance gain from using this API will vary. In some cases, especially with less demanding games or at lower detail settings, the difference may be minimal. However, for games that are heavily optimized for DirectX 12 and can take full advantage of its multi-threading and efficiency improvements, there could be a noticeable boost in frame rates and overall smoothness. It’s also worth noting that the 950M’s performance in DirectX 12 games will generally be better than in DirectX 11 games, thanks to the more efficient use of system resources.

Real-World Performance

In real-world testing, the performance of the 950M in DirectX 12 games can be quite promising. For example, games like “Rise of the Tomb Raider” and “Hitman” have shown improvements in frame rates when running under DirectX 12 compared to DirectX 11. However, the extent of these improvements can depend heavily on the specific game and the settings used. It’s crucial for gamers to check the system requirements for their favorite games and to ensure that their laptop’s overall specifications, not just the graphics card, are sufficient to run games smoothly under DirectX 12.

Conclusion

In conclusion, the NVIDIA GeForce 950M does support DirectX 12, offering gamers the potential for improved performance and more efficient graphics processing. While the actual benefits will depend on the game, system specifications, and settings, the support for DirectX 12 is a significant advantage for those looking to get the most out of their gaming experience. For anyone considering a laptop with a 950M for gaming, it’s essential to research the specific performance of the games they’re interested in under DirectX 12 to have a clear understanding of what to expect. As technology continues to evolve, the importance of DirectX 12 and efficient graphics processing will only continue to grow, making the 950M a viable option for those seeking a balance between performance and affordability.

Given the information above, here is a summary in a table format for clarity:

SpecificationDetail
Graphics CardNVIDIA GeForce 950M
ArchitectureMaxwell
CUDA Cores640
Memory2 or 4 GB DDR3
DirectX SupportDirectX 12

And here are some key points to consider when looking at laptops with the 950M for gaming under DirectX 12:

  • Check the system’s overall specifications to ensure they meet the game’s requirements.
  • Research the specific performance of the games you’re interested in under DirectX 12.
  • Consider the balance between performance, power efficiency, and cost.

What is the 950M and its intended use?

The 950M is a mid-range graphics processing unit (GPU) designed for laptops and mobile devices. It is part of the GeForce 900M series, which aims to provide a balance between performance and power efficiency. The 950M is intended for casual gamers, graphic designers, and users who require a dedicated GPU for general computing tasks. It supports popular graphics APIs, including DirectX, Vulkan, and OpenGL, making it a versatile option for various applications.

In terms of specifications, the 950M features 640 CUDA cores, 32 texture mapping units, and 16 render outputs. It has a base clock speed of 914 MHz and a boost clock speed of up to 1124 MHz. The GPU also supports up to 4 GB of GDDR5 memory, which provides a decent amount of memory bandwidth for handling graphics-intensive tasks. Overall, the 950M is a capable GPU for its class, offering a good balance between performance, power consumption, and price.

Does the 950M support DirectX 12?

Yes, the 950M supports DirectX 12, which is a significant advantage for users who want to take advantage of the latest graphics technologies. DirectX 12 is a low-level graphics API that provides better performance, reduced power consumption, and improved multi-threading capabilities compared to its predecessors. The 950M’s support for DirectX 12 enables it to run games and applications that utilize this API, providing a more immersive and engaging experience for users.

The 950M’s DirectX 12 support also means that it can take advantage of features like multi-threaded rendering, asynchronous compute, and explicit multi-adapter, which can improve performance and reduce latency in certain applications. However, it’s worth noting that the 950M’s performance in DirectX 12 games and applications may vary depending on the specific title, system configuration, and other factors. Nevertheless, the 950M’s support for DirectX 12 makes it a more attractive option for users who want to stay up-to-date with the latest graphics technologies.

What are the benefits of DirectX 12 support on the 950M?

The benefits of DirectX 12 support on the 950M include improved performance, reduced power consumption, and enhanced graphics capabilities. DirectX 12 allows developers to optimize their games and applications for multi-core processors, which can result in better frame rates, lower latency, and more efficient resource utilization. Additionally, DirectX 12’s explicit multi-adapter feature enables the 950M to work in conjunction with integrated graphics processors, which can improve performance and reduce power consumption in certain scenarios.

The 950M’s DirectX 12 support also enables it to take advantage of advanced graphics features like ray tracing, variable rate shading, and mesh shading, which can enhance the visual fidelity and realism of games and applications. Furthermore, DirectX 12’s improved multi-threading capabilities can help to reduce the CPU bottleneck, allowing the 950M to perform more efficiently and effectively. Overall, the 950M’s support for DirectX 12 provides a more immersive and engaging experience for users, making it a more attractive option for gamers and graphics enthusiasts.

How does the 950M perform in DirectX 12 games and applications?

The 950M’s performance in DirectX 12 games and applications varies depending on the specific title, system configuration, and other factors. In general, the 950M is capable of handling less demanding DirectX 12 games and applications at medium to high settings, but it may struggle with more demanding titles or those that require high-end graphics capabilities. The 950M’s performance is also influenced by the system’s CPU, memory, and storage, which can impact overall performance and frame rates.

In terms of specific performance metrics, the 950M can achieve frame rates of around 30-60 FPS in less demanding DirectX 12 games and applications, such as indie titles or casual games. However, more demanding games like AAA titles or those with advanced graphics features may require lower settings or reduced resolutions to achieve playable frame rates. Overall, the 950M’s performance in DirectX 12 games and applications is decent for its class, but it may not be suitable for users who require high-end graphics capabilities or extreme performance.

Can the 950M handle demanding DirectX 12 games and applications?

The 950M can handle some demanding DirectX 12 games and applications, but it may not be suitable for the most extreme or graphics-intensive titles. The 950M’s performance is limited by its mid-range specifications, which can result in reduced frame rates, lower resolutions, or decreased graphics settings in more demanding games and applications. However, the 950M can still provide a decent gaming experience in less demanding DirectX 12 titles or those that are optimized for mid-range hardware.

To achieve playable performance in demanding DirectX 12 games and applications, users may need to reduce graphics settings, lower resolutions, or enable features like dynamic resolution scaling or asynchronous compute. The 950M’s performance can also be influenced by the system’s CPU, memory, and storage, which can impact overall performance and frame rates. In general, the 950M is best suited for casual gamers or users who require a dedicated GPU for general computing tasks, rather than extreme gamers or graphics enthusiasts who require high-end performance.

What are the system requirements for running DirectX 12 games and applications on the 950M?

The system requirements for running DirectX 12 games and applications on the 950M include a compatible operating system, a 64-bit version of Windows 10, and a recent driver update. The system should also have at least 4 GB of RAM, although 8 GB or more is recommended for better performance. Additionally, the system’s CPU, storage, and other components should be compatible with the 950M and capable of handling the demands of DirectX 12 games and applications.

In terms of specific system requirements, the 950M is compatible with Intel Core i5 or i7 processors, as well as AMD Ryzen 5 or 7 processors. The system should also have a recent motherboard chipset, such as the Intel HM170 or AMD A320, and a compatible power supply unit (PSU) that can provide sufficient power to the 950M. Furthermore, the system’s storage should be a fast SSD or NVMe drive, which can help to reduce loading times and improve overall performance. By meeting these system requirements, users can ensure a smooth and enjoyable experience when running DirectX 12 games and applications on the 950M.

Leave a Comment